Action item 7: Harden the Striderline chip-reader watchdog. During the Lakemoor Marathon event, the finish-line reader silently dropped into degraded mode after a power brownout, and we only noticed when split times stopped arriving. New team members should know the reader does not self-report this state; the watchdog must poll its heartbeat endpoint every 15 seconds and page on two consecutive misses. Verify the watchdog config after every firmware update. The calibration checklist and escalation steps are documented here.

runbook for tagug-hafog: https://jira.lumiclabs.internal/projects/pages/pages/9773c0d8

**Q: What's happening with the new turnstiles in the Merrow Building lobby?**

Good news — the old clunky barriers are gone! The new Fennick-style turnstiles went live last Monday and they're much quicker, though they can be a bit picky the first week while your profile syncs. Just tap once and wait for the green arrow; don't tap twice or it'll sulk and lock you out for ten seconds. If the gate still won't open, use the staffed side gate and quote the code below.

badge for fafof-tagef: bdg-WCFNE-24423

Hi team,

Before I hand off the 3.2 release, please note the humidity sensor drift reported on Verdana controllers in the Elmbrook trial site. Drift exceeds 4% after roughly ten days of continuous operation; firmware 3.2.1 adds an automatic recalibration cycle every 72 hours. Support should advise growers to install 3.2.1 and trigger a manual recalibration once. The hotfix bundle must be verified before distribution, so I'm including the signing key used for the 3.2.1 packages below.

release key, fahof-yagap: bky3_m5d